IP查询
查询
你查询的IP:[114.80.246.161] 地理位置:中国–上海–上海电信/IDC机房
最新查询
116.207.80.103
116.244.207.77
120.137.145.98
203.148.171.157
125.64.152.2
159.226.128.38
202.122.125.195
122.49.178.111
121.79.128.146
114.80.246.161
202.192.240.50
210.16.128.97
124.68.123.153
122.51.180.159
210.2.76.156
202.96.186.73
119.27.64.225
61.28.229.185
116.128.98.248
203.89.114.238
203.99.16.135
116.213.128.209
117.122.128.242
59.192.239.4
202.127.40.219
202.168.160.251
203.89.128.25
124.240.134.33
202.93.25.80
118.120.226.106
124.28.192.67